Plays his first Open since 2008 thanks to a play-off victory over Padraig Harrington at last season’s Senior Open at Royal Porthcawl. 

The weather was so brutal for the final round that a five-over-par 76 was good enough to take him into a shoot-out with the two-time Champion Golfer, which Cejka won on the second extra hole.

Nobody broke par – that had not happened in the event since 2005 – while Colin Montgomerie scored 88 and that was not even the highest of the day.

Four times a winner on the European Tour, three of them in 1995 including the season-ending Volvo Masters taking him to sixth on the Order of Merit, Cejka added a PGA Tour title at the 287th attempt in Puerto Rico in 2015 at the age of 44 – six years after losing a five-stroke lead on the final day of the Players Championship and 12 years after his best major finish of fourth at the PGA Championship.

After fleeing Czechoslovakia as a refugee with his parents when he was nine, he represented Germany 12 times in the World Cup and at the 2016 Olympic Games.

On turning 50 he joined the Champions Tour and all his three victories have been majors, the Tradition and Senior PGA back-to-back in 2021.
